How much does it cost to rent a home in Shively?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Shively 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,071 | $745 | $1,630 |
| Shively 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,420 | $820 | $2,100 |
| Shively 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,627 | $1,005 | $3,150 |
| Shively 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,464 | $1,060 | $1,650 |
| Shively 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,000 | $1,000 | $1,000 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Shively
What type of rentals are currently available in Shively?
There are currently 750 Apartments for Rent in Shively, KY with pricing that ranges from $200 to $2,025. There are also 214 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Shively ranging from $600 to $3,150.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Shively?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Shively ranges from $600 to $3,150 with an average monthly rent of $1,183.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Shively?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Shively range from $675 to $2,025,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$820 to $2,100.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,005 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$599.
